When it comes to life insurance, there are two primary options: term and whole life. While both types of policies have their benefits, it's essential to understand the differences between them.
Term life insurance provides coverage for a set period (e.g., 10-30 years), whereas whole life insurance offers lifetime coverage. It's crucial to consider your financial goals and needs before making an informed decision.
